The Czech New Wave is one of the most exciting periods for film people and Who Killed Jessie? is one of a handful of classics. This film features the most successful attempt at fusing comics books and film. Archetypal characters like "Superman" and "Cowboy" and the titular Jessie, a female superhero/sexpot, take us on a madcap adventure when they are materialized into the real world via a scientific experiment - from a scientist's dreams. There are subtexts related to authoritarianism and freedom but ultimately it really works on the level of a briskly paced magical adventure. See this if you can!
